Python programlama dilinde kullanılan if ve else ifadeleri arasındaki farklar nelerdir?
Python'da If ve Else İfadeleri
If ve else ifadeleri, Python programlama dilinde koşullu ifadeleri kontrol etmek için kullanılır. İkisinin de belirli işlevleri ve farkları vardır.If İfadesi
- Belirli bir koşulun doğru olup olmadığını kontrol eder. - Koşul doğru ise ilgili kod bloğu çalıştırılır. - Birden fazla if ifadesi bir arada kullanılabilir.Else İfadesi
- If ifadesinin koşulu yanlış olduğunda devreye girer. - Koşul yanlışsa, else bloğundaki kod çalıştırılır. - Sadece bir tane else ifadesi olabilir, if ifadesinin hemen altında yer alır.Örnek Kullanım
```python x = 10 if x > 5: print("x 5'ten büyüktür.") else: print("x 5'ten küçük ya da eşittir.") ``` Bu örnekte, x'in değeri 5'ten büyük olduğu için if bloğu çalışır ve "x 5'ten büyüktür." yazdırılır. Eğer x'in değeri 5 ya da daha küçük olsaydı, else bloğundaki ifade çalışacaktı.Özet
- If, koşulun doğru olduğu durumda çalışır. - Else, if koşulunun yanlış olduğu durumda devreye girer. - If ve else, birlikte kullanılabilir ve koşul durumlarına göre farklı çıktılar oluşturur.
Cevap yazmak için lütfen
.
Aynı kategoriden
- Python'da bir string içindeki rakam sayısını nasıl bulabilirim?
- Python’da string içindeki bir karakterin kaç defa geçtiğini bulmanın en kolay yolu nedir?
- Python dilinde bir stringi tersten nasıl yazdırabiliriz?
- Yapay zeka ile iş gücü nasıl değişiyor?
- Python’da bir liste içindeki en büyük sayıyı nasıl bulabilirim?
- Arduino kullanarak bir RGB LED ile renk değiştirme nasıl yapılır?
- Yazılım geliştirme sürecinde hata ayıklamanın rolü nedir?
- Python'da for döngüsü ile listeler üzerinde nasıl işlem yapılır?
- Python'da for döngüsüyle bir listedeki elemanları nasıl gezilir?
- Yapay zeka mühendisliği alanında kullanılan temel algoritmalar nelerdir?
- Hangi programlama dillerinin temel kavramlarını öğrenmeliyim?
- Veri tabaninda indeks kullanımı neden önemlidir?
- Programlama dünyasına adım atarken hangi dil ile başlamalıyım?
- Python’da bir döngüyü nasıl durdurabilirim?
- Gözden geçirme ortamları (preview environments) ile hızlı geri bildirim
- AWS nedir?
- Yapay zeka mühendisliği alanında en çok kullanılan programlama dilleri hangileridir?
- Programlama dilini öğrenmeye yeni başlayanlar için en ideal seçenek nedir?
- Kanban nedir?
- Yazılım geliştirme sürecinde versiyon kontrol sistemi nedir ve neden kullanılır?